Wycinanki is the name of a Polish folk paper-craft tradition established in the mid-8000s with the function of decorating rural cottages. My practice utilizes the motifs, formed by Polish peasants (who were heavily reliant on nature) that are featured in Wycinanki. The motifs display animals and plants, which refer to mother earth, expressing their love, care, and appreciation for the natural environment. I employ the motifs as a symbol of nature, healing, and care within my environmental surroundings. Applying the motif as a performative and symbolic act I channel the power of Polish folk-art traditions to protect, heal and bless.
